A(n) _______ is a muscle whose contraction is chiefly responsible for producing a particular movement.

A prime mover is a muscle whose contraction is chiefly responsible for producing a particular movement. The muscles act on major joints within our bodies. Some more familiar ones are your biceps, triceps, and hamstrings.
